Calculate Log Base 205 of 142

To solve the equation log 205 (142)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 142, a = 205:
    log 205 (142) = log(142) / log(205)
  3. Evaluate the term:
    log(142) / log(205)
    = 1.39794000867204 / 1.92427928606188
    = 0.93101968191377
    = Logarithm of 142 with base 205
